How to cultivate a hedge-shaped fruit tree

Wedge-shaped grape hedge-shaped fruit trees are generally cultivated in small plant spacings and large row spacings, which is what we often say. The plant spacing is generally 1 to 2 meters and the row spacing is 4 to 5 meters. During the cultivation, the fence is set in the row and the tree body is fixed on the rack. This tree has applications in apple, pear, jujube, grape, cherry and other fruit trees, especially in viticulture.

Cultivation method of hedge-shaped fruit trees

The cultivation of this tree should be carried out with facilities such as columns and cables. Seedlings are planted along the planting line before being planted. A column is buried every 10 to 15 meters. At the same time, a distance of 50 to 60 cm is used to pull the 3 to 4 lines on the column.

Seedlings are dried at 60-70 cm after colonization. During winter pruning, short cuts are made at the 1/4 length of the base of the extension branch to eliminate competition branches. When the competition branches are too strong, the main branch is replaced, the original extension branches are removed, and the competition branches are used as extension branches. Pull the branches 60 cm from the ground to the direction between the plants and bind them on the first pull line so that they extend along the direction between the plants. If the distance between plants is large, light and short cuts are used to pull branches or twist shoots from the branch that divides the line, so that the branch angle becomes 120 degrees, showing a drooping shape. In the spring, the branches tied to the first pull line are sculpted, triggering branching, and in the summer, twisting, branching, and plucking are handled. In the second year of winter cutting, the extension branches were still cut short and short, and the branches at the second drawing line were pulled between the strains, tied on the pulling line, and the remaining branches pulled to make the hanging downwards, eliminating the dense branches and competing branch. In the summer, the pruning can be eased by twisting the tip and taking the branches.

For vines, after planting, an upright vine was cultivated. After the grapes have sprouted, choose one of the best as the main vine culture and wipe out the remaining buds. When the main vine shoots 1.2 meters long, it picks its heart. When winter cuts are cut at 60-70 centimeters, in spring, two new shoots with strong growth and extending to both sides are selected as the arm branches. They are tied horizontally to the first pull line and cultivated into two arms. Except for the rest of the lower branches. When the arm is more than 1 meter long, it picks up the heart at 1 meter, and the secondary shoot retains two leaves to support the trunk and promote thickening. The three or four axilla shoots that germinate after sprouting are all wiped out early to avoid further sprouting. In the second year, two arms of the second layer are cultivated at a height of 120 cm according to the method of the first year.
